The tri-plane crossing number of the spun trefoil

Let the tri-plane crossing number of a 22-knot be the minimum total number of crossings among its tri-plane diagrams. The spun trefoil is the 22-knot obtained by spinning the trefoil knot in S3S^3 around an axis in S4S^4. The spun trefoil crossing-number conjecture. The tri-plane crossing number of the spun trefoil is six. This conjecture asserts the sharpness of the six-crossing diagram exhibited in the paper; its status is not resolved in the supplied text.
